Regards, Mitul > -----Original Message----- > From: Intel-gfx <[email protected]> On Behalf Of Mitul > Golani > Sent: 08 July 2026 17:06 > To: [email protected] > Cc: [email protected]; Shankar, Uma <[email protected]>; > Lee, Shawn C <[email protected]>; Vehmanen, Kai > <[email protected]>; Nautiyal, Ankit K <[email protected]>; > Borah, Chaitanya Kumar <[email protected]>; Kandpal, Suraj > <[email protected]> > Subject: [PATCH v3] drm/i915/audio: treat UHBR SST like MST for > cpu_transcoder signalling > > Both DP MST and UHBR SST require the audio component to use a real > cpu_transcoder (>= 0) value to identify the audio stream on a port. > For DP MST this was already handled; for UHBR SST it was not, causing > pin_eld_notify() to signal cpu_transcoder = -1 (the legacy SST sentinel) and > find_audio_state() to skip the per-transcoder entry for the UHBR stream. > > After suspend/resume or replug, the ELD lookup fails and audio goes silent. > Fix > by detecting UHBR SST alongside DP MST when deciding whether a real > cpu_transcoder value must be used for audio state addressing, in both the > pin_eld_notify() signalling and the > find_audio_state() lookup paths. > > --v2: > - Commit message and comment update.
